Product Comparison: Sketch vs. Figma
1. Overview
Sketch
- Developed by: Bohemian Coding
- Platform: macOS only
- Release Date: September 7, 2010
- Primary Use: UI/UX design
Figma
- Developed by: Figma, Inc.
- Platform: Web-based (with desktop apps for macOS and Windows)
- Release Date: September 27, 2016
- Primary Use: UI/UX design, prototyping, and collaboration
2. User Interface and Experience
Sketch
- Design: Minimalistic and user-friendly, familiar to macOS users.
- Learning Curve: Relatively easy for users familiar with design software.
- Customization: High level of customization with plugins and extensions.
Figma
- Design: Clean, intuitive interface with easy-to-access tools.
- Learning Curve: Easy to pick up for new users, with extensive online resources and tutorials.
- Collaboration: Real-time collaboration and commenting, which is seamless and intuitive.
3. Collaboration and Teamwork
Sketch
- Collaboration: Limited real-time collaboration; relies on third-party tools like Abstract or Zeplin for version control and collaboration.
- Sharing: Requires files to be shared manually or through cloud services like Sketch Cloud.
- Feedback: Annotations and comments are limited without third-party integrations.
Figma
- Collaboration: Built-in real-time collaboration with multiple designers working on the same file simultaneously.
- Sharing: Easy sharing through URLs; files are stored in the cloud.
- Feedback: Inline commenting and review features are built-in, enhancing team feedback.
4. Prototyping and Interactivity
Sketch
- Prototyping: Basic prototyping capabilities with interactive hotspots and transitions.
- Animations: Limited to basic transitions; requires additional tools like Principle or Framer for advanced animations.
- Integration: Integrates with InVision for enhanced prototyping features.
Figma
- Prototyping: Advanced prototyping tools with interactive elements, transitions, and overlays.
- Animations: Built-in animation tools allow for more complex interactions and micro-animations.
- Integration: Native support for prototyping reduces the need for external tools.
---
5. Performance and Accessibility
Sketch
- Performance: Fast and responsive on macOS, optimized for performance with large files.
- Accessibility: Limited to macOS, making it inaccessible to Windows and Linux users.
- Offline Access: Fully functional offline as it’s a desktop application.
Figma
- Performance: Generally smooth performance, but can be dependent on internet speed as it's web-based.
- Accessibility: Cross-platform support (macOS, Windows, and Linux) with a web browser.
- Offline Access: Limited offline functionality; desktop app provides some offline access.
---
6. Plugins and Extensions
Sketch
- Ecosystem: Extensive plugin ecosystem with numerous third-party integrations.
- Flexibility: Highly customizable through plugins, which can extend functionality significantly.
Figma
- Ecosystem: Growing plugin ecosystem, though not as extensive as Sketch’s.
- Flexibility: Plugins available for additional functionalities, but generally less reliant on plugins due to comprehensive built-in features.
7. Pricing
Sketch
- Model: One-time purchase with a subscription for updates.
- Cost: $99 per year for individual license; discounts for teams and educational purposes.
- Value: Cost-effective for long-term use, especially for macOS-exclusive environments.
Figma
- Model: Subscription-based.
- Cost: Free tier available with basic features; Professional plan starts at $12 per editor/month; Organization plan starts at $45 per editor/month.
- Value: Flexible pricing with options for different user needs and team sizes.
8. Conclusion
Sketch
- Pros: Strong plugin ecosystem, fast performance on macOS, cost-effective.
- Cons: Limited to macOS, less effective collaboration features, basic prototyping tools.
Figma
- Pros: Excellent real-time collaboration, cross-platform accessibility, advanced prototyping tools.
- Cons: Performance can be internet-dependent, less extensive plugin ecosystem compared to Sketch.
Both Sketch and Figma are powerful tools for UI/UX design, each with its own strengths. Sketch is ideal for macOS users looking for a customizable and cost-effective solution, while Figma excels in real-time collaboration and cross-platform accessibility, making it suitable for distributed teams and diverse working environments.
This comparison should help in making an informed decision based on the specific needs and preferences of the user or team.

Comments
Post a Comment